The method

Every organisation that works blends systems and empathy.

Systems are the designable part. Structure, process, governance, funding flows, decision rights.

Empathy is how people actually behave inside that structure. It is not sentiment. It is accuracy about behaviour, and you get it by asking and then believing the answer.

At Primo Waters, the systems work found fragmented customers and post-acquisition sprawl. The empathy work found that the delivery drivers held the highest Net Promoter Scores in the entire company while being managed as a cost line. Only one of those findings changed the business.

How we work

Three moves. The middle one is the whole idea.

01 Map How it is actually wired 02 Pilot One route. Real data. 03 Hand back Named owners. We leave.

A pilot is one delivery route, one product vertical, one market, or one modelled scenario. Small enough that being wrong costs little. Real enough that the result means something.

At that national foundation we ran the pilot entirely in a model. Three strategies, tested and rejected, before anyone spent a year finding out the same thing in the world.

We pilot so that failure is cheap.

Why AI pilots die

Roughly 95% of enterprise AI pilots deliver no measurable impact on profit. The technology mostly works.

They die because the capability sits in individuals rather than in the institution. People learn a tool, get promoted, leave, or go back to how they worked before.

We built a unit inside Ogilvy in 2016 for exactly this reason. Five makers on staff, fifteen strategists trained on live client work, every pilot delivered in under thirty days. The tool was never the problem then either.
